Love doesn’t live here, but no lie, Sunny wishes it did. In her eyes, love is the beautiful rise of each day and the seduction of the night. Unfortunately, Sunny has had her heart broken one too many times to believe she’ll find her life-changing, soul-shaking romance. Outgoing, with a sweet disposition, don’t get her misunderstood. She’s got a backbone and enough self-awareness to know finding herself takes precedence over who finds her. When she meets Wisdom, however, love is back on the brain and gunning for her heart. Wisdom doesn’t believe in love. Luckily, he had never fallen. A boss in the streets, he’s known as the Plug, and his only loyalty is to the Crip set he claims. As a man of few words, Wisdom is no-nonsense and never afraid to take action. Still, a drunken night ends with him giving a ray of sunshine a ride home and sparking a connection that has him reconsidering his stance on love and deciding to do anything to keep Sunny’s heart intact. When lines are crossed and boundaries blurred, are Wisdom and Sunny prepared to weather the storms? Or will love prove once and for all doubting hearts are made to be broken?

Okay, let me start by saying that if you pluck out the piece of this that's JUST Wisdom and Sunny's love story, it's absolutely perfect. The struggle to express unexpected emotions, the learning to deal with each other's baggage, their undeniable attraction, the peace and safety they find with one another, plus they're hot as hell. I mean SUPER hot. That... was perfect. I also loved both of their family dynamics, blood and found. I love the loyalty and connection, the way they held each other up and down. And the not so happy parts they found a way through.
I will say that the side characters had too much room. They had too much say in this story. And that was a problem for me storytelling wise, because it distracted from Wisdom and Sunny. And it was a problem for me stylistically, because none of their extras actually pushed the story forward, in any significant way. The husband and the mistress, the fake wife, all of it was superfluous (for me). The author already gave Wisdom and Sunny so much internal angst to work through, having an outside conflict every other chapter just felt like so much I didn't need. It started to give soap opera in book form and that's not my thing, personally.
